How to Organize Your Junk Drawer, According to a Very Neat Person

The article details the process of organizing a kitchen junk drawer, as guided by Jennifer Zyman, a commerce testing editor and self-proclaimed neat person, for Ray Isle, an executive wine editor who admits to being disorganized. Zyman characterizes a disorganized drawer as inducing anxiety and anger, contrasting with Isle's casual approach to clutter. The author acknowledges Zyman's observation that a messy drawer might possess 'personality,' which subtly implies it's a significant mess. Zyman highlights that kitchen drawers are prone to disorganization due to frequent use but can be maintained if quality items are organized effectively to preserve their condition. The article presents Zyman's favored organizing tool: the Antowin Bamboo Drawer Dividers, praising their expandability and customizability for various utensil sizes, unlike many fixed-width dividers. The organization process involves four key steps. First, all items must be removed from the drawer and categorized by type. Second, the empty drawer needs to be thoroughly cleaned. Third, one must create piles of items and discard anything unnecessary, using the criterion of whether one would clean or discard an item if it were soiled. This step emphasizes ruthless decluttering, as exemplified by Zyman's suggestion to reduce five oyster knives to two. The final step involves categorizing items specifically for storage, grouping similar tools like sharp objects (scissors, oyster knives, vegetable peelers), measuring instruments (spoons, cups), and bar tools (corkscrews, jiggers, strainers) into separate compartments. Following Zyman’s advice, the author cleared a significant amount of extraneous items from his drawer, including wine corks, caviar spoons, oyster knives, corkscrews, a broken Champagne stopper, scissors, a bent julep strainer, an eraser, a chef's knife, coins, chopsticks, screws, bolts, and a plastic duck-shaped doodad.
